Ingredients: A Harvest of Goodness
The beauty of this recipe lies in its simplicity and the vibrant freshness of its ingredients. Each component plays a vital role in creating a balanced and nourishing meal. Here’s what you’ll need to create these delightful cold wraps:
- 4 large whole wheat or spinach tortillas: These provide a sturdy and nutritious base for our wraps. Whole wheat tortillas offer added fiber, while spinach tortillas add a boost of vitamins and minerals.
- 4 tbsp hummus or cream cheese: These act as a creamy, flavorful spread that helps to bind the ingredients together. Hummus offers a plant-based source of protein and fiber, while cream cheese provides a rich, tangy flavor. Consider using a reduced-fat cream cheese if you’re watching your calorie intake.
- 1 ripe avocado, sliced: Avocado adds a creamy texture and a boost of healthy fats, which are essential for brain health and overall well-being. Ensure your avocado is ripe but firm for easy slicing.
- 1 cup mixed greens (lettuce, spinach, or arugula): These provide a refreshing crunch and a wealth of vitamins and minerals. Choose your favorite greens or a mix for added variety.
- 1 cup shredded cooked chicken or canned tuna (optional for protein): If you’re looking to add a protein boost, cooked chicken or canned tuna are excellent choices. Chicken provides lean protein, while tuna offers omega-3 fatty acids.
- 1/2 cup sliced cucumbers: Cucumbers add a cool, refreshing crunch to the wraps. Choose organic cucumbers whenever possible to avoid pesticides.
- 1/2 cup grated carrots: Carrots provide a sweet, earthy flavor and a boost of beta-carotene, which is important for eye health.
- 1/2 red bell pepper, thinly sliced: Red bell pepper adds a vibrant color and a sweet, slightly tangy flavor. It’s also a good source of vitamin C.
- 1/4 red onion, finely sliced: Red onion adds a pungent flavor that complements the other ingredients. If you find it too strong, you can soak the slices in cold water for a few minutes to mellow the flavor.
- 1/4 cup feta cheese or crumbled goat cheese: These add a salty, tangy flavor that enhances the overall taste of the wraps. Feta cheese is made from sheep’s milk, while goat cheese is made from goat’s milk.
- 2 tbsp chopped fresh herbs (parsley, dill, or cilantro): Fresh herbs add an aromatic touch and a burst of flavor. Choose your favorite herbs or a mix for added complexity. Parsley is mild and versatile, dill has a slightly licorice-like flavor, and cilantro adds a zesty, citrusy note.
- 2 tbsp olive oil: Olive oil forms the base of our dressing, adding a rich, fruity flavor. Choose a high-quality extra virgin olive oil for the best taste and health benefits.
- 1 tbsp lemon juice: Lemon juice adds a bright, acidic note that balances the richness of the other ingredients. Freshly squeezed lemon juice is always best.
- 1 tsp Dijon mustard: Dijon mustard adds a tangy, slightly spicy flavor to the dressing.
- Salt and pepper to taste: Seasoning is key to enhancing the flavors of the other ingredients. Use sea salt or kosher salt for the best taste.

Steps: Crafting Your Culinary Masterpiece
Now that we’ve gathered our ingredients, it’s time to assemble our Quick & Easy Cold Wraps. This process is as simple as it is enjoyable, allowing you to create a nourishing meal with ease and grace. Follow these steps, and you’ll have a delightful lunch ready in minutes:
- Prepare the Dressing 🥄In a small bowl, whisk together olive oil, lemon juice, Dijon mustard, salt, and pepper until smooth. Set aside. This dressing is the heart of our wraps, adding a burst of flavor that ties all the ingredients together.
- Lay Out the Tortillas 🌯Place each tortilla flat on a clean surface or large plate. Spread about 1 tablespoon of hummus or cream cheese evenly over the surface of each tortilla. This layer acts as a base, preventing the other ingredients from making the tortilla soggy and adding a creamy, flavorful element.
- Layer the Ingredients 🥬On top of the spread, arrange a few slices of avocado, a handful of mixed greens, and your choice of protein (chicken or tuna). These ingredients form the foundation of our wraps, providing healthy fats, vitamins, minerals, and protein.
- Add the Crunch 🥕Sprinkle the grated carrots, cucumbers, red bell pepper, red onion, and cheese evenly over the top. These ingredients add a delightful crunch and a burst of flavor, making each bite a joyful experience.
- Flavor Boost 🌿Drizzle a little dressing over the filling and sprinkle with fresh herbs for an aromatic touch. This step elevates the flavors of the wraps, adding a layer of complexity and freshness.
- Wrap It Up 🌯Fold in the sides of the tortilla, then roll it tightly from the bottom to the top, securing the ingredients inside. For easier handling, you can slice each wrap in half diagonally. This ensures that the ingredients are held securely and that the wraps are easy to eat.
- Serve or Store 🧺Serve immediately for a fresh, crisp bite, or wrap tightly in parchment paper or foil and refrigerate for up to 24 hours. Perfect for lunch boxes or meal prep! These wraps are just as delicious the next day, making them a convenient option for meal planning.

Pro Tips for Perfect Wraps
To ensure your Quick & Easy Cold Wraps are a culinary success, here are a few pro tips to keep in mind:
- Warm the Tortillas: Gently warm the tortillas in a dry skillet or microwave for a few seconds to make them more pliable and less likely to tear.
- Don’t Overfill: Resist the urge to overfill the wraps, as this can make them difficult to roll and prone to tearing. A moderate amount of filling will ensure a neat and tidy wrap.
- Layer Strategically: Place the heavier ingredients (like avocado and protein) towards the center of the wrap and the lighter ingredients (like greens and vegetables) on the outside. This will help to distribute the weight evenly and prevent the wrap from becoming unbalanced.
- Use a Sharp Knife: If you’re slicing the wraps in half, use a sharp knife to ensure a clean cut. This will prevent the filling from spilling out and make the wraps more visually appealing.
- Pack Separately: If you’re packing the wraps for lunch, consider packing the dressing separately and adding it just before serving. This will prevent the wraps from becoming soggy.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
While this recipe is incredibly simple, there are a few common mistakes that can detract from the final result. Here’s what to watch out for:
- Using Stale Tortillas: Stale tortillas are more likely to crack and tear, making them difficult to work with. Always use fresh, pliable tortillas for the best results.
- Over-Soaking the Vegetables: If you’re using pre-washed vegetables, make sure to dry them thoroughly before adding them to the wraps. Excess moisture can make the wraps soggy.
- Skipping the Dressing: The dressing is essential for adding flavor and moisture to the wraps. Don’t skip this step, or your wraps may taste bland and dry.
- Neglecting Seasoning: Seasoning is key to enhancing the flavors of the other ingredients. Don’t forget to add salt and pepper to taste.

Variations: A Symphony of Flavors
The beauty of this recipe lies in its adaptability. Feel free to experiment with different ingredients and flavor combinations to create your own unique variations. Here are a few ideas to get you started:
- Mediterranean Wrap: Use hummus, feta cheese, olives, sun-dried tomatoes, and grilled vegetables for a taste of the Mediterranean.
- Asian-Inspired Wrap: Use peanut sauce, shredded cabbage, carrots, cucumbers, and grilled tofu or chicken for an Asian-inspired twist.
- Spicy Black Bean Wrap: Use black beans, corn, salsa, avocado, and a sprinkle of chili powder for a spicy and satisfying wrap.
- Italian Wrap: Use pesto, mozzarella cheese, roasted red peppers, and grilled chicken or salami for an Italian-inspired delight.
- Vegetarian Wrap: Use a variety of grilled or roasted vegetables, such as zucchini, eggplant, and bell peppers, along with hummus or a creamy vegan spread.
- High Protein: Add hard-boiled eggs, chickpeas, or lentils for an extra boost of protein.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Here are some common questions about this recipe:
- Can I make these wraps ahead of time? Yes, you can make the wraps ahead of time, but it’s best to store the dressing separately and add it just before serving to prevent the wraps from becoming soggy.
- Can I use different types of tortillas? Absolutely! Feel free to experiment with different types of tortillas, such as gluten-free, low-carb, or flavored tortillas.
- Can I add different types of protein? Yes, you can add any type of protein you like, such as grilled chicken, tofu, tempeh, or beans.
- Can I freeze these wraps? It’s not recommended to freeze these wraps, as the vegetables may become mushy when thawed.
- Can I use different types of cheese? Yes, you can use any type of cheese you like, such as cheddar, Swiss, or provolone.
